I think it would be great if dispatchEvent dispatched the event at
end-of-microtask or some such. Mainly to avoid reentrancy issues for web
authors. And returned a Future<boolean> to indicate if default action
should be run.

But there is absolutely no way that that is compatible with existing
content.

Best we can do is to introduce a new dispatch function that works that way.

> > The confusing is the timing. dispatchEvent() acts in some ways as if it
> is
> > asynchronous -- errors do not propagate -- and in other ways as if it is
> --
> > the timing of the call is nested within the caller.  Simply queuing the
> > event for execution on the next turn would make the platform more
> > consistent.
